« first day (748 days earlier)      last day (4429 days later) » 

16:00
it may or may not be somewhat Mac OS X-specific right now, though.
@Billdr only 7 ? you luck lucky lucky lucky lucky bastard, I dreeeeeeeam of having just 7 tests :)
7 that I had to worry about for this change.
I do wonder whether more features would have made SC more interesting, like making nicer areas more expensive to zone
I'm looking at 274 green dots + 26 yellow
or setting the stringency of a zone such that stringent zones only develop nice stuff, but do it slowly, and less-stringent zones will let any old crap spring up
16:02
I'm just seein' red myself right now
if it's true that I made a PEF executable parser, it's probably true that I'll patch in a PPC emulator from some other OSS project this weekend and try to push it to github around sunday
@zneak this is just platform hacking to run the version that already exists, right?
no greenfield development
I mean, you might be writing the platform hacking, but not writing any new SC?
just realized that a lot of Console.WriteLine slows everything down severely
use Debug.Print
afaik, Debug.Print conditionally compiles
@TomW yeah it's just platform hacking at that point
16:07
That writes to the console as well? That debug window in VS is mehh
though if you want I already tried to reimplement the game a few years ago, but it didn't go very far
@Tgys yeah it does, but it won't trash your release version
oh, I see
I still have some file format docs though
currently having
#if DEBUG
everywhere
dunno whether it writes to the console, but does your app present one?
16:08
@Tgys you should use System.Diagnostics.Trace
Of course, otherwise Console.WriteLine would be pretty pointless :p
Debug.Print(); writes to the output window I think
Let's try Debug.Print
you can wrap Console.WriteLine in <Conditional("DEBUG") >void ConsoleWriteLine(string arg) and it will only be compiled in debug, achieves the same thing
the method call literally will not be present in release
bye, thank again.
16:11
System.Diagnostics.Debug.Print(); also dumps mess in the Console at release version..
@Tgys ...really? I could have sworn that was conditionally compiled
@Tgys, are you sure about that?
could be some property trolling me tho
5
Q: where will Debug.WriteLine in C# output to when build release

toosensitiveI put a lots of Debug.WriteLine in my codes for debug purpose. Just wonder when I am ready to build for release, will these Debug.Write influence release build, where do they output to? thanks

16:13
@Tgys relkease build?= Should not
this question also says that stuff from the Debug class has the ConditionalAttribute and as such can be ignored by compilers in release builds
@zneak can or will?
Nevermind, wrongly set the Release thing
works fine now, thanks
quick question for people about recursion
Hello speed!
16:14
@BigOrangeSU a question about recursion?
@TomW, can. Compilers are not required to support it (though csc does).
I am building a tree in c#, reading a text input such as Parent - Child on each line
A - Bill
A - John
John - James
James - Craig
Bill - John
so i have a simple recursion method
direct quote: "Compilers that comply with the Common Language Specification (CLS) are permitted to ignore ConditionalAttribute."
but how can i handle when there are multiple same name parents, it only adds it to the most recent parent?
16:16
@BigOrangeSU You use a dictonary?
@BigOrangeSU code?
List's ftw!
i defined a type
private static void BuildTree(string d, INode n)
{
string t = d.Split('|')[0];
if (n.title == t)
{
n.children.Add(new INode(d.Split('|')[1]));
}
else
{
foreach (INode i in n.children)
{
BuildTree(d, i);
}
}
}
ctrl + k that^^
public class INode
{
    public INode(string title)
    {
        this.title = title;
        this.children = new List<INode>();
    }
    public string title { get; set; }
    public List<INode> children { get; set; }
}
public class INode
{
    public INode(string title)
    {
        this.title = title;
        this.children = new List<INode>();
    }
    public string title { get; set; }
    public List<INode> children { get; set; }
}
blah
    private static void BuildTree(string d, INode n)
    {
        string t = d.Split('|')[0];
        if (n.title == t)
        {
            n.children.Add(new INode(d.Split('|')[1]));
        }
        else
        {
            foreach (INode i in n.children)
            {
                BuildTree(d, i);
            }
        }
    }
16:18
@BigOrangeSu are you sure that the same name of parent can't have future kids? or are you assuming each line is a "new" parent?
im not assuming each line is a new parent
here is a sample input
I think there was someone in the C++ lounge who wrote a real genealogy API for work, and he was like "there are no rules. Seriously."
about the only rule you can rely on is that you can't be your own parent
long long ago i've used .Split()
you can be the parent of pretty much anybody else
society will invent a way for that requirement to be needed
16:20
lol true
I had tons of performance issues, optimized everything severely, still some issues, release version etc => uber awesome performance
@TomW why all this wisdom?
static string[] data = new string[] {
"People-Brad",
"Brad-Mary",
"Mary-Rick",
"Mary-Dave",
"Steve-Rick",
"Rick-Jack",
"Rick-John",
"Rick-James",
};
@JohanLarsson ....hmm? I'm just repeating the words of some guy who had actual professional knowledge
Is it possible for one class to receive reflection from two different xml element names?
16:22
static string[] data = new string[] {
"People-Brad",
"Brad-Mary",
"Mary-Rick",
"Mary-Dave",
"Brad-Rick",
"Rick-Jack",
"Rick-John",
"Rick-James",
};
sorry thats the right dataset
those last 3 lines should only be under the people-brad-rick tree
NOT the people - brad - mary - rick
[x] Rick James
In other words, will foobar catch both elements in the following example?
[XmlElement("Foo")]
[XmlElement("Bar")]
public class FooBar{...}

<foo>...</foo>
<bar>...</bar>
@BigOrangeSU unortodox name of a class by the way INode
yea strange
ugh. my lead developer does that
we have a proliferation of abstract classes named in the form I_Timestep_Results
not interfaces.
16:26
why string[] data and
BuildTree(**string** d, ...
He passes one string at a time.
ok
I'm too tired
Go to bed!
yeah soon
16:30
lol
pretty powerful entrance today
I'm too tired for INode
sry @BigOrangeSU
its ok
i wish i took comp sci in colleg
what time is it in Sweden anyways? 7 PM?
is till dont think its the correct data:
string t = d.Split('|')[0]; does not match
@zneak 17:33
But was up until 03:30 yesterday
@RyanTernier - good news! Today I was interviewed for a job by a couple of real live BizTalk users. I'm sure you're sick of fielding these updates but as the only other human being I've ever heard of who uses it, you get them by default. Turns out there's a little bit of health data involvement, IIRC you're a health systems person?
really? I thought Sweden was northeasteast of France, sounds like I need to check a world map
16:34
@zneak both CET (Central European Time)
Slightly to east perhaps but more north
I thought CET was 6 hours in advance of my timezone
GMT just went back off summer time
does CET do that as well?
oh, that's why
we switched daylight saving time last weekend
yeah
I guess we'll be switched this weekend then
16:36
I like it. For maybe another month or so I can go to work in daylight
well I'm glad to see Sweden where it is on Google Maps, I feel a little less stupid
as a programmer, I hate it with a burning passion
as a person, I like it
which?
daylight saving?
yeah
well, I can finish at 4 if I wake up early enough
and by early enough I mean the bin and milk men aren't out yet
I hate DST any way you look at it.
16:38
I hate driving in the dark, so getting up at sunrise is essential for as long as i can
I'm kind of meh about it
eventually that's worthless anyway as it'll be dark in both directions regardless
as I said yesterday I ride to work on my bicycle
Problem is, I never drive before dawn, and most of the time after dusk.
I walk to work, three minutes, best thing ever
16:39
yesterday evening, coming back at dark, I was nearly hit twice
Moved closer to work to be able to walk the dogs at lunch without stress
the first time I drove immediately after playing football was the most dangerous thing I've ever done
oh wait, I climbed a mountain without ropes. Second most dangerous thing.
well technically I was hit by a car once, but it stopped right in time and I was a lot more scared than hurt
it was dark, I was both exhausted and so full of adrenaline that the only thing I could see was headlights
@zneak friend of mine was hit by a bus
I've never hit anything yet, except for parking touching another vehicle.
16:43
he was fine
good
I've dug a great big gouge down the side of my housemate's car reversing off my drive, that cost me quite a lot of currency
I've always wondered what would happen if rockstar programmers were actually hit by a bus
anyone have any idea about the "most recent" recursion parent child thing
on wednesday I met a man who if hit by a bus I reckon would make the bus regret it
16:45
what makes you think that
shaking hands with him was like shaking hands with an armchair
he was the size of a house
(trying to picture shaking hand with armchair)
@JohanLarsson (his hand, not the whole of him)
(continuing)
I hope you did not hit on his girlfriend
16:47
prolly wrap it
try{Picture();}
that kinda reminds me of Snatch
ever seen that movie?
if not, you should
you ALL should
"We lost Gorgeous George"?
Guy Ritchie?
yes
that film is fucking fantastic
every line is a one-liner
16:50
YES
AND THIS IS WHY
YOU SHOULD NEVER
ANNOY A MAN WHO OWNS A PIG FARM
(it probably was not annoy)
In the quiet words of the Virgin Mary; Come again?
4
hi folks!
@TomW Not sure whether to leave or cry.
friend of mine is from ten minutes down the road from Bow, where that guy is actually meant to be from. He does a mean impression
16:55
thanks for you guy's help, have a good one!
@yas4891 word homes.
@zneak Snatch is awesome. So is Guy Ritchie. Sherlock Holmes 2, Lock stock and 2 smoking barrels
both the protagonists in Snatch have gone onto other fun stuff too
Lock, Stock and 2 Smoking barrels is on my watch list
that's really good too
17:10
snatch is considering to be a sequel to lock stock.. not a direct one.. but connected
..is it?
I'm not sure I can see how the storylines meet at all
was surprised with Guy Ritchie made Sherlock Holmes 2.. you can certainly see the whacko humor
...
// dont look down its messy
FillTrips(tax);
lol @ comment
am I using it wrong or is the search function on SO not top notch?
I usually search with google to get good hits on SO
(not gonna be able to come up with example)
@TomW well.. the pig guy is shown in lock stock as some nobody.. and then in snatch he becomes a big wig
17:20
does he already own a pig farm?
nope
that happens in snatch
in lock stock, he is a small pig :)
lol
I send a value that must be unique. Get a response saying that value is not unique. I send a request for a list of all the values in use, there are no values. I hate this API so much.
that doesn't sound broken at all
If I am ever in a position to decide which vendors to use, we get access to the API first, if it is workable, then we give them money.
17:26
how do I escape semicolon in an SO post?
RUN. FAST.
want to write instance[i];
Y U NO FORMAT AS CODE?
@Billdr file bug report. Wait.
got it
it was in line
17:30
@TomW The answer is "wait an hour for the cache to clear."
@Billdr file a bug report - "The cache sometimes takes as long as an hour to clear"
see u guys
Later @tranceporter.
17:45
hey does anyone in here know how to share a link to my own profile on careers.SO.com?
howdy everyone, anyone experienced with registering .dll's to a plugin manager? I have a C++ dll that is the same structure as all the other .DLL's in the plugin manager, however once I register it, the plugin manager doesn't recognize it.
I just fixed a bug whose owner changed 10 times
What plugin manager?
@zneak -.-
@yas4891 Can you not just copy the url?
http :// stackoverflow.com/users/**johan-larsson**?
don't have account on career
17:49
@JohanLarsson not the SO profile, but careers.SO.com
check the url
I don't have account so I cnat check
@JohanLarsson the URL is like this: careers.stackoverflow.com/cv/edit/68435
http://careers.stackoverflow.com/users/info/121952
its a plugin manager created in house @KendallFrey
so I tried to remove the "/edit" from it
17:50
@klut Well then I can't help.
@rlemon that 404s
you 404
on the profile page, click "Employer view" on the side bar
and copy that link
it should look like "careers.stackoverflow.com/cv/employer/[number]"
@zneak like this: careers.stackoverflow.com/cv/employer/68435 (please try it out)
It's Code-a-thon day! I'm going to try playing around with this: philogb.github.com/jit/demos.html unless anyone has any suggestions for a better JS/HTML graph visualization plugin
17:51
404
@yas4891 did not work for me
methinks you cannot view anothers UNLESS you are an employeer
I see.
iirc this is how they make the money
Probably due to SO being down zneak is never wrong
17:52
uuumph
so that's one less reason to use careers.SO
First you get de money, then you get de power.... then you get de women!
@rlemon scarface
@KendallFrey gist.github.com/04876315636b09f2254a there is the gist of the function that is supposed to add the .DLL to the linked list of plugins.
@JohanLarsson what did you just call me o_O?
17:52
Speaking of a movie thhat is entirely made up of quotes
"First you get de money, then you get de power.... then you get de women!" -Scarface
@zneak @JohanLarsson @rlemon thank you all for your help and time spend, guys
@KendallFrey when i regsvr32 the .DLL it shows up in the regedit location as the other .DLL's but it would pick it out and add it to the linked list... idk whether to ask C# or C++ room.
aka the other javascript room ?
I like that
Scarface > Snatch imo
someone want to help me with sql select statement?
17:54
@zneak @JohanLarsson @rlemon and BTW: you guys really rock. You've all got so much rep on SO..
yes!
[x] worked
indeed, I can see it
@JohanLarsson are you efffing kidding me?
hello Christoph!
I need a LEFT JOIN then another LEFT JOIN , only if rows are available in the third table , but in the WHERE part, I need to add parameter for the third table , now if there are no matching rows from the third table the whole thing returns nothing since I put a WHERE from the third table
does that make sense ?
17:56
@zneak Hi Felix :D
OMFG... I won't even try to explain where they hide that option...
@yas4891 you spelt within wrong. "withhin"
in JavaScript, 51 secs ago, by rlemon
room topic changed to JavaScript: We have no affiliation to C# - http://goo.gl/bfBeN [crystal-ball] [git] [javascript] [why-is-git-here]
@yas4891 Tell me!
@klut Thanks, mate. I always get that one wrong :-(
@rlemon lies!
17:57
and @yas4891 "Drawn back to my programming hobby I took up a" should be, "Drawn back to my programming hobby, I took up a"
@yas4891 good text
@yas4891 not a problem, congrats on your accomplishments
@KendallFrey click on "privacy settings" there you can customize the URL
@klut Thanks yet again :-D
@klut just kidding. Thanks mate :D
17:59
@yas4891 haha, very nice!
Hey @yas4891
Long time no see!

« first day (748 days earlier)      last day (4429 days later) »